distributed computation

简明释义

分布计算

英英释义

Distributed computation refers to a computational process that is spread across multiple networked computers, which work together to solve a problem or perform a task.

分布式计算是指一个计算过程分散在多个网络计算机上,这些计算机协同工作以解决问题或执行任务。

例句

1.In scientific research, distributed computation 分布式计算 helps analyze large datasets more efficiently by leveraging the power of many computers.

在科学研究中,distributed computation 分布式计算通过利用多台计算机的计算能力,更高效地分析大型数据集。

2.The cloud service provider offers a platform for distributed computation 分布式计算, allowing users to run complex algorithms across multiple servers.

该云服务提供商提供一个平台用于distributed computation 分布式计算,允许用户在多个服务器上运行复杂算法。

3.Many modern applications rely on distributed computation 分布式计算 to handle tasks that require significant processing power.

许多现代应用依赖于distributed computation 分布式计算来处理需要大量计算能力的任务。

4.With distributed computation 分布式计算, we can reduce the time required to process large volumes of data.

通过distributed computation 分布式计算,我们可以减少处理大量数据所需的时间。

5.The team implemented distributed computation 分布式计算 to improve the performance of their machine learning models.

团队实施了distributed computation 分布式计算以提高他们的机器学习模型的性能。

作文

In the modern era of technology, the concept of distributed computation has gained significant attention and importance. 分布式计算 refers to a computational model where processing tasks are distributed across multiple computing nodes, which can work simultaneously to solve complex problems more efficiently than a single machine could. This approach not only enhances performance but also improves reliability and fault tolerance, making it an ideal choice for various applications, from scientific research to cloud computing.One of the key advantages of distributed computation is its ability to handle large-scale data processing. In today’s world, data is generated at an unprecedented rate, and traditional computing methods often struggle to keep up with this influx. By distributing the workload across several machines, organizations can process vast amounts of data in parallel, significantly reducing the time required to derive insights. For instance, companies like Google and Amazon utilize distributed computation to analyze user behavior and optimize their services, ensuring that they remain competitive in the market.Moreover, distributed computation promotes resource sharing among multiple users or systems. Instead of relying on a single powerful server, resources such as processing power, memory, and storage can be pooled from various machines, leading to a more economical use of hardware. This is particularly beneficial for startups and small businesses that may not have the budget to invest in high-end servers. By leveraging distributed computation, these organizations can scale their operations without incurring substantial costs.Another significant aspect of distributed computation is its resilience against failures. In a traditional centralized computing environment, if the main server goes down, all operations come to a halt. However, in a distributed computation system, even if one node fails, the remaining nodes can continue to function, ensuring that the overall system remains operational. This characteristic is crucial for applications that require high availability, such as online banking and e-commerce platforms, where downtime can lead to significant financial losses and damage to reputation.Furthermore, distributed computation fosters collaboration among researchers and developers. With the rise of open-source projects and collaborative platforms, individuals from different geographical locations can contribute to a common goal by utilizing their local resources. This collective effort accelerates innovation and leads to the development of groundbreaking solutions that might not have been possible through isolated efforts. For example, projects like SETI@home allow volunteers to contribute their computer's idle processing power to analyze radio signals from space, showcasing how distributed computation can unite people for a greater cause.However, implementing distributed computation is not without its challenges. Ensuring efficient communication between nodes, managing data consistency, and handling security issues are some of the hurdles that must be addressed. Additionally, developing algorithms that can effectively distribute tasks and balance the load among nodes is crucial for maximizing performance. Despite these challenges, the benefits of distributed computation far outweigh the drawbacks, making it a vital component of contemporary computing.In conclusion, distributed computation has transformed the landscape of computing by enabling faster processing, resource sharing, and enhanced reliability. As technology continues to evolve, the significance of distributed computation will only increase, paving the way for innovative solutions that can tackle the complex problems of our time. Embracing this paradigm not only prepares organizations for the future but also contributes to the overall advancement of technology as a whole.

在现代科技时代,分布式计算的概念受到了广泛关注和重视。分布式计算是指一种计算模型,其中处理任务分配到多个计算节点,这些节点可以同时工作,以比单一机器更高效地解决复杂问题。这种方法不仅提高了性能,还改善了可靠性和容错能力,使其成为从科学研究到云计算等各种应用的理想选择。分布式计算的一个主要优势是它能够处理大规模数据处理。在当今世界,数据以空前的速度生成,传统计算方法往往难以跟上这种涌入。通过将工作负载分配到几台机器上,组织可以并行处理大量数据,大大减少获取见解所需的时间。例如,谷歌和亚马逊等公司利用分布式计算分析用户行为并优化其服务,确保他们在市场中的竞争力。此外,分布式计算促进了多个用户或系统之间的资源共享。与依赖单一强大服务器不同,处理能力、内存和存储等资源可以从多台机器中集中,导致硬件的更经济使用。这对于预算有限的小型企业和初创公司尤其有利。通过利用分布式计算,这些组织可以在不产生重大成本的情况下扩展其运营。分布式计算的另一个重要方面是其对故障的弹性。在传统的集中计算环境中,如果主服务器出现故障,则所有操作都会停止。然而,在分布式计算系统中,即使一个节点失败,剩余节点仍然可以继续运行,确保整个系统保持运行。这一特性对于需要高可用性的应用程序至关重要,例如在线银行和电子商务平台,因为停机可能导致巨大的财务损失和声誉损害。此外,分布式计算促进了研究人员和开发者之间的合作。随着开源项目和协作平台的兴起,来自不同地理位置的个人可以通过利用他们本地的资源为共同目标做出贡献。这种集体努力加速了创新,并导致了突破性解决方案的发展,这些解决方案可能无法通过孤立的努力实现。例如,SETI@home项目允许志愿者贡献他们计算机的闲置处理能力,以分析来自太空的无线电信号,展示了分布式计算如何将人们团结在一起以实现更伟大的目标。然而,实施分布式计算并非没有挑战。确保节点之间的有效通信、管理数据一致性以及处理安全问题是必须解决的一些难题。此外,开发能够有效分配任务并平衡节点之间负载的算法对于最大化性能至关重要。尽管面临这些挑战,但分布式计算的好处远远超过缺点,使其成为当代计算的重要组成部分。总之,分布式计算通过实现更快的处理、资源共享和增强的可靠性,改变了计算的格局。随着技术的不断发展,分布式计算的重要性只会增加,为应对我们时代的复杂问题铺平道路。接受这一范式不仅为组织未来做好准备,也为整体技术的进步做出贡献。

相关单词

distributed

distributed详解:怎么读、什么意思、用法

computation

computation详解:怎么读、什么意思、用法